Friday 20th February 2015

 

A few showers last night gave way to clear spells through the early hours with widespread frost developing. This morning has seen high level cloud increasing partially hiding the sun.

 

Readings at 09:00 GMT:

 

Maximum temperature to 18:00 GMT yesterday: 7.6°C

Minimum temperature overnight -0.6°C

24-hour maximum 7.6°C

24-hour minimum: -0.6°C

Minimum temperature on grass: -4.0°C

Maximum wind gust: (Midnight to Midnight) 20.6mph SW

Rainfall total: 6.7mm

 

Conditions at 09:00 GMT

 

7 Oktas Cirrostratus, Altostratus.

Visibility: good 8-10.

Temperature: -0.2°C

Humidity: 98.1%

Dew point -0.5°C

Wind Direction: Force 1 SW

Barometer 1007.0mb: Trend: falling.

 

Yesterday.

 

Cloudy overnight. Light rain setting in around dawn, turning moderate by observation. Continuous rain, moderate at time through the morning, turning lighter by early afternoon, stopping by mid afternoon with a few cloud breaks appearing.

    Dubai Floods: Another Warning Sign for Desert Regions?

    The flooding in the Middle East desert city of Dubai earlier in the week followed record-breaking rainfall. It doesn't rain very often here like other desert areas, but like the deadly floods in Libya last year showed, these rain events are likely becoming more extreme due to global warming.
